The Gallery Dept. x ASICS GT-2160 Arrives On December 15th

Synonymous with luxury and high-fashion art installations, Gallery Dept. has become a frequent collaborator in the sneaker ecosystem throughout 2023. Featuring a duo of collaborations with Vans and previewing their first collaborative effort with ASICS in March, the LA-based brand will be tying the community over in the meantime with the release of their once Complex-Con exclusive ASICS GT-2160.

The OG 2000s racing solution starts as a typical inline release from the Japan-based brand with a black and white mesh base layer harkening to the model’s decades-old nostalgia. Blank white hues further consume the midsole and laces while a jet-black trim clarifies the “Pure Silver” mid-foot tiger stripe for a compelling departure from the monochrome background. Elsewhere, a lively assortment of blues touch down throughout the heel, tread and the uppers accenting leather overlays. What’s more, the silhouette is stamped with an artistic allure as a multi-color paint splatter converges across the forefoot and midsole while bright yellow co-branded Gallery Dept’ hang tabs and insoles further illuminate the reserved yet expressive palette.

The Gallery Dept. x ASICS GT-2160 is scheduled to release nationwide on December 15th at 11 am ET for a retail price of $295. This is the third and final release for the pair after a debut at ComplexCon in mid-November followed by a Gallery Dept. exclusive drop on December 7th.
